Comprehending Key Fobs
Key fobs serve many functions, consisting of locking and unlocking the vehicle, beginning the engine from another location, and more just recently, making it possible for advanced features such as keyless entry and ignition. These little gadgets communicate wirelessly with the car's onboard systems, streamlining the user experience while likewise supplying a layer of security.
Types of Key Fobs
Standard Key Fobs: These are standard remote keyless entry systems that allow users to lock and open their vehicles from a distance. They usually do not come with keyless ignition.

Smart Key Fobs: These fobs supply sophisticated functions. In addition to locking and opening, they typically include proximity sensing, allowing motorists to unlock their cars without physically pushing a button, just by being within a certain range.

Keyless Ignition Fobs: These fobs enable keyless engine start and stop performances, enhancing benefit for chauffeurs by getting rid of the requirement to place a traditional key.

Transponder Keys: An evolution of standard keys, transponder keys consist of chips that interact with the vehicle's ignition system. Like key fobs, they increase security by ensuring that just the initial key can start the engine.

When seeking a replacement key fob, vehicle owners need to follow these steps:

Identify the Fob Type: Understanding whether you need a basic, clever, or transponder key fob is important. This can generally be discovered in the vehicle's handbook or documents.

Get the Vehicle Identification Number (VIN): The VIN will assist any sales representative or locksmith professional in finding the specific match for the key fob.

Assess Options: Assess the previously mentioned options based on budget, seriousness, and benefit.

Program the Key Fob: Depending on the option chosen, the replacement fob might need programming. This can in some cases be a DIY job, however aid from an expert might be essential for more complex systems.

Check the Key Fob: Once acquired and set, testing the key fob completely guarantees that all functions work properly.
FAQs About Replacement Key Fobs
1. How much does it usually cost to replace a key fob?The cost
can vary extensively based on the kind of fob and where it is gotten. Typically, dealership replacements can run anywhere from ₤ 150 to ₤ 400, while aftermarket options can vary from ₤ 20 to ₤ 100.

2. Can I configure my own key fob?Some key fobs can be programmed by the owner using a procedure laid out in the vehicle's handbook. However, complex keyless systems might require professional shows. 3. What should I do if I lose my key fob?Contact your car dealership or a regional locksmith professional right away. They can assist in obtaining a replacement and may offer extra services to make sure vehicle security. 4. Are all key fobs interchangeable?No, key fobs are normally made particularly for private makes and models, which suggests a key fob from another vehicle may not work. 5. How can I prevent key fob loss in the future?Consider investing in keychain trackers, establishing a designated spot for your fob at home, or utilizing a spare key option
